The American Red Cross urges residents in the Towns & Union Counties area to donate blood. All blood types are needed at this time. Because blood can be separated into three components- red cells, plasma and platelets- a single donation can save up to three lives. More...

The Union County girls kicked off their season last Thursday with a 3-1 win over Pickens County, led by Jessie Payne's two goals. Malory O'Steen added one goal and one assist. Rebecca Burks also added two assists. "We shot poorly and we should have put more goals on the board," said Coach Hunter.... More...
